Questions about Capone
What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Capone, being a Domestic Short Hair, adapts well to both apartments and larger homes. These cats are content as long as they have cozy spots and stimulating play areas.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ic Short Hairs like Capone don’t need outdoor space to thrive. They stay healthy and happy indoors when given toys, scratching posts, and plenty of interaction.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Capone's breed is generally known for being gentle and social, making them a good fit for families with respectful children.
